답변:
나는 Knutsen의 WebCalendar를 추천합니다 -수년간 사용해 왔습니다. 모두 PHP & MYSQL입니다. 완전히 오픈 소스입니다. 완전히 구성 할 수 있습니다. 내가 제안한 모든 사람들이 그것을 채택했습니다.
나는 내 자신의 용도로 많은 연구를 해 왔으며 옵션을 매번 다시 방문합니다. 내가 찾은 것은 대부분의 캘린더 솔루션이 실제로 상당히 끔찍하다는 것입니다. 공유 일정이 실제로 어렵다는 것이 밝혀졌습니다 .
나는 원래 구글 캘린더와 함께 갔다. 나는 그것을 선호한다. 도메인을 확보 한 이후 Google Apps를 사용합니다. 소프트웨어 및 서비스 관리를 처리 할 필요가 없기 때문에 호스팅이 마음에 듭니다. 물론, 때때로 다운 될 수도 있지만 "무료"(광고 및 정보를 따로 판매하는 서비스)를 받고 있습니다 :-). Google에 유지 보수를 아웃소싱하면 IT 직원이 더 많은 가치를 창출 할 수있게되므로 Google Apps를 사용하는 자체 솔루션을 설정 / 구축 할 수있는 많은 기술 회사를 알고 있습니다.
즉, Zimbra 에는 이메일 제공 외에도 일정 옵션이 포함되어 있습니다. 대규모의 상용 제품과 마찬가지로 Microsoft의 제품과 고객 당 높은 가격의 클라이언트 당 액세스 권한을 피하려고합니다.
캘린더의 공개 표준은 CalDAV ( RFC4791 )입니다. 바라건대 여러분 에게 맞는 서버와 클라이언트 를 찾을 수 있기를 바랍니다 ( DAViCal 서버의 클라이언트 목록 참조 ).
OpenGoo를 확인하십시오 -Google Apps와 비슷하지만 직접 호스팅 할 수 있습니다. Google Apps와 비교할 수는 없지만 직접 호스팅 할 수있는 요구 사항을 충족합니다.
2012-06-05 업데이트 :이 OpenGoo가 마지막으로 게시 한 이후로 설정 및 프로젝트 이름이 변경되었습니다. 그들은 이제 Feng Office이고 이제 "오픈 소스"페이지 에서 " 내가 직접 호스트"옵션 waaaaayyyyy를 묻었습니다 . 이전과 마찬가지로 여전히 자신의 호스트를 호스팅 할 수 있습니다. 옵션과 인터페이스가 조금 나아졌지 만 다른 옵션으로 오랫동안 옮겨 왔으므로 새 버전이 실제로 얼마나 잘 작동하는지 알 수 없습니다.
내가 "올바르지 않은"정보에 대한 투표를받은 이후 명확하게 설명합니다. 원래 게시했을 때 정확했습니다.
나는 또한 PHP / MySQL에서 앱을 개발하고 여기에 게시 된 답변을 확인하고 다른 대안을 찾았습니다.
달력 항목을 RSS http://www.k5n.us/webcalendar.php로 내보내는 webcalendar PHP 앱을 얻을 수 있습니다 .
그런 다음 썬더 버드에 대한 제공자 애드온을 가져 와서 RSS 캘린더를 가져올 수 있습니다 (원래 Google 캘린더와 함께 작동) 또는 캘린더 RSS 피드를 썬더 버드 RSS 피드 리더에 추가 할 수 있습니다
더 적을수록> http://www.doodle.com/
이메일 통합이 필요하십니까?
그렇지 않은 경우, 모든 사람이 브라우저를 통해 캘린더를 관리 할 수 있도록하는 가벼운 PHP 앱을 사용하고 있다면 다음 사항에 해당 할 수 있습니다.
반면에 이메일과 통합해야하는 경우 CalDAV 또는 iCal 캘린더 서버를 사용해야합니다.
DAViCal 은 Mozilla, Evolution, Chandler, iCal 및 iPhone과 호환 됩니다.
또 다른 대안은 캘린더 서버가 통합되어 있기 때문에보다 광범위한 CRM 패키지를 살펴 보는 것입니다. 다른 기능을 사용할 의도는 없지만 다른 CRM (연락처 관리, 활동 관리, 문제 추적, 시간 추적, 재고 관리)에서 마일리지를 얻는 경우 이는 낭비적인 접근 방식입니다. 등) 그러면 당신을 위해 일할 수 있습니다. Sugar CRM 은 시장을 선도하는 것으로 보이며 OpenCRX를 살펴 보는 것이 좋지만 PHP 기반 입니다.
Zoho Projects 캘린더는 데스크톱에서 간단한 브라우저를 사용하여 회의, 이벤트, 약속 일정, 마감일 등을 안전하고 신속하게 구성 할 수있는 쉬운 방법입니다. 공유 된 온라인 프로젝트 일정은 전체 팀이 일정을 유지하고 다가오는 이벤트에 대해 팀에 상기 시키며 프로젝트의 모든 사람이 생산성을 높일 수 있도록합니다.
전체 팀을위한 그룹 회의 및 이벤트를 예약하십시오. 사용 가능한 사람을 즉시보고 회의실 및 기타 리소스를 예약 할 수 있습니다. 그룹 캘린더에서 예약 된 미팅을 볼 수있는 권한을 설정하고 구성원에게 액세스를 제공하십시오.
팀이나 동료 또는 고객과 프로젝트 일정을 공유하십시오. 개인 약속에 대한 액세스를 확보하면서 편집 권한을 제공하고 자체 일정과 함께 공유 이벤트를 볼 수 있습니다.